South St. Paul
Parks and Recreation Advisory Commission
Minutes of December 12, 2017
The Parks and Recreation Advisory Commission meeting was called to order by Vice Chair Josh
Dormady at 6:09 p.m. at Central Square Community Center.
Members Present: Josh Dormady, Mathew Helwig, Ron Morgan, and Mike Lindamood,
Michael Heidelberger
Members Absent: Lori Miller, and Rich Dippel
Others Present: Chris Esser, Geno Mazzali, and Joe Forester
1. INTRODUCTIONS – None
2. APPROVAL OF MINUTES
Motion by Mathew Helwig and second by Mike Lindamood to approve the Minutes of November
14th, 2017.
5 Yays. 0 Nays. Motion Passed
3A. Recreation Program Updates – Breakfast with Santa, Winter Break Trips
Mr. Mazzali mentioned that Breakfast with Santa was a great success. Admission was recorded at
570 people who ate in a two-hour time period. Many thanks to the Lions Club volunteers that make
this event possible. Mr. Mazzali also noted that the department will be taking trips to the bowling
alley, movie theatre, and Wild Mountain for snow tubing during the school holiday break.
3B. Kaposia Landing Operations
Mr. Esser noted that the tile inside the concession stand is not sealed correctly and is being
discussed with the installer. The draintile installation has begun and now stalled due to the ground
not being frozen to support the heavy equipment.
3C. McMorrow Field Renovation – Light Repair
Mr. Esser noted there was a bank of lights that blew out during testing. The contractor is waiting
for frost in the ground to replace the light. The turf is looking great up to this point. The fields may
be playable in 2018, but as of right now there are no promises.
3D. Kaposia Landing Picnic Shelter Update
Mr. Esser noted that the shelter is arriving next week and will be stored at Public Works. The
shelter is second on the installer’s list for the spring.
3E. Doug Woog Arena Updates – Holiday Tournaments
Mr. Esser mentioned that the restrooms have been renovated and are re-opened. The girl’s
tournament is Dec. 26, 27, and 28th. The boy’s tournament is Dec. 28th, 29th, and 30th.
3F. Outdoor Rink Operations 2017-18
Mr. Mazzali reported that the Public Works employees have been flooding during the night time
which has made a big difference in getting the ice ready as soon as possible. He also mentioned he
will be interviewing in the coming week to fill the positions for warming house attendants.
3G. Youth Program Fee Assistance
Mr. Esser mentioned we are still looking for extra funding for the $2,000 dollar mark to be
available in 2018. We will get back to the commission when the funding source is identified.
3H. 2018 Fees and Charges
Mr. Esser noted we changed the disc golf course rental from $250 to $350 for tournaments to
position ourselves comparable in the market.
3I. Park Assignments/Visit Reports
No new items were reported.
4. NEW BUSINESS
4A. Kaposia Landing – Draintile Installation
Mr. Esser noted that Rachel Construction offered $25,000 for the drain tile to be installed. Peterson
Companies has been hired to do the work. Their estimate included fees for was for repairing
damaged water lines that will possible be hit during the installation and remobilization cost if they
cannot complete the work this winter. There are still three fields that need to be trenched and the
job will be finished. In the spring they will install sand and special sod that will quickly establish.
4B. 2018 Budget Approval – Doug Woog Arena and Parks Maintenance Staffing
Mr. Esser mentioned that Zamboni driver positions have been a revolving door. The additional
three part time positions for the Doug Woog Arena were approved to do building maintenance and
to drive the Zamboni on a regular basis. Public Works will also receive an additional park
maintenance staff person to assist with Kaposia Landing and McMorrow being open.
4C. Commissioner Appointments
Mr. Esser mentioned letters will go out for commissioners re-apply. Mr. Esser also mentioned for
commissioners to encourage anyone interested in the community to apply.
4D. Parks and Recreation Brochure – Winter Edition
Mr. Esser presented the new winter brochure and mentioned the Central Square Community Center
five for five visit promotion.
5. Other Business – None
6. ADJOURNMENT - Meeting adjourned at 7:05 p.m. Next meeting is January 9, 2017.
